Episode 151: Steve Cha (aka Rockstar Eater) begins his new South American Food Series by first visiting the country cuisine of Bolivia by trying Bolivian food for the first time! As of this video, Pao’s Pastries & Café in Van Nuys is the only restaurant in Los Angeles that specializes in Bolivian food. They are known for their Bolivian saltena pastries, but also have many other foods like Silpancho and Sopa de Mani.
